Home Nations Open (Winter)
Tier 2 national weightlifting & para powerlifting competition open to all Welsh and British weightlifting members.
Weightlifting Wales are excited to be delivering the first national event competition weekend of the year, for the events of the Welsh Age Group Championships 2026 and Home Nation Open (winter). Both competitions are set to take place at the brilliant facility in Pembrokeshire Sports Village in Haverfordwest, on the following days:
- Saturday 21st February - Welsh Age Group Championships
- Sunday 22nd February - Home Nations Open
The first edition of our newly named 'Home Nations Open' is an opportunity for any athlete no matter where they are located across the UK to compete in one of our Tier 2 events. There are NO qualifying standards in order to enter our Home Nation Open competitions and they are all OPEN for anybody to participate in them.
